Churachandpur (Manipur): The Evangelical Church in M Songgel, Churachandpur is now the only place of residence for hundreds of people belonging to the Kuki community.

They claim that their houses were burnt down by the Metei community, following a large-scale violence that erupted between the tribal and non-tribal communities after a march was organised on May 3 in different hill districts by the All Tribal Students Union of Manipur.

The march was in opposition to granting Scheduled Tribe status to the state’s majority community, the Meiteis.
